Tenet Healthcare reported a net income of $131 million in Q3 2022, translating to $1.16 per diluted share, down significantly from $448 million in Q3 2021. Adjusted diluted EPS decreased to $1.44. Consolidated Adjusted EBITDA was $841 million, a slight decline from $855 million year-over-year. The company announced a $1 billion share repurchase program to enhance shareholder value and revised its FY 2022 Adjusted EBITDA outlook to a range of $3.375 billion to $3.475 billion.
While USPI saw a 16.4% EBITDA growth, hospital admissions dropped by 5.3% reflecting pandemic pressures.

Tenet Healthcare Corporation (THC) reported Q2 2022 net income of $38 million, down from $120 million in Q2 2021. Adjusted EBITDA rose to $843 million, slightly up from $834 million year-over-year. Diluted earnings per share dropped to $0.35 from $1.11 in Q2 2021. A cybersecurity incident negatively impacted adjusted admissions by 5.3%. The acquisition of USPI's remaining 5% stake cost $406 million. Tenet reaffirmed its FY 2022 Adjusted EBITDA outlook at $3.375 billion to $3.575 billion, despite a significant debt refinancing, reducing future annual interest payments by $61 million.

United Surgical Partners International (USPI) and United Urology Group (UUG) announced a joint venture to enhance their ambulatory surgery centers (ASCs) across Maryland, Colorado, and Arizona. USPI will acquire part of UUG's interests in established and new facilities. This collaboration aims to improve access to high-quality urologic care and expand USPI's existing urology service line, leveraging UUG's network of over 140 leading urology physicians. The deal is expected to be finalized in Q3 2023, pending regulatory approvals.
